🍖This delicious Malaysian-inspired dish features tender grilled beef marinated with a spicy blend of Asian flavors, paired with a creamy egg sauce that complements the meat perfectly. Ideal for a quick family dinner, it can be made in under 30 minutes!

In a bowl, mix the soy sauce, sesame oil, chili paste, brown sugar, salt, and pepper. Add the sliced beef to the marinade, ensuring all pieces are well-coated. Let it marinate for 10 minutes.
Preheat a grill or grill pan over medium-high heat. Grill the marinated beef slices for about 3-4 minutes on each side, or until cooked to your liking.
While the beef is grilling, boil water in a small saucepan. Gently add the eggs and boil for 7 minutes for a slightly runny yolk, then transfer them to an ice bath to cool before peeling.
In a small bowl, whisk together the mayonnaise, lemon juice, and a pinch of salt to create a creamy sauce for the eggs.
Slice the boiled eggs in half and arrange them on plates alongside the grilled beef. Drizzle the creamy sauce over the eggs and sprinkle with chopped cilantro.
Serve with lime wedges to squeeze over the dish for an extra burst of flavor.
